Keep Your Trees Healthy

One of the biggest benefits of having a commercial tree service come out to your business property is that you can have peace of mind in knowing you are getting the assistance of a team of skilled professionals who know what it takes to get the job done right and keep your trees healthy and stay free of disease and infestation. Our team of skilled professionals can even help by giving you tips and methods to ward off local pests that might pose a threat to the safety and health of your trees in between services, and help you identify any signs that your trees might be suffering from disease or infestation before the worst of it begins. Not only will this help to keep your trees healthy, but it will ensure that your investment is protected in the long run.

Remove Dead Or Unwanted Trees

Much like weeding out a flower bed, there are going to come times when you likely need to have one or more trees removed from your property in order to protect the others. Whether these trees have died, or have contracted a disease or infestation that puts the others at risk, you want to be sure that you have a team of professionals who can help you safely remove these trees without causing damage to your business or your landscaping in the process.

Plan Future Plantings

If you haven't planted any trees on your commercial property yet, or you are planning on adding more, but you aren't quite sure about the locations yet, a professional commercial tree service can be a big help in assisting you with the mapping out of future plantings. Not only will our team of experts be able to advise you as to which tree types are going to be best suited to your property, but we can also help you find the options that are going to provide you with the aesthetic that you want for your property overall in the process. With our help, you can have a clear idea of where your future plantings needs to go in order to get the look you want for your business property.
